Type
ORACLE
Validation date
2024-12-23 13:19:50 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(34 B)

{
  "uco": {
    "eur": 0.0173,
    "usd": 0.018
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000140B00EAFFC875F7B20F6641C8D7AB331CE6D0696D91FCEA51B072EC6F09E89D0

Previous signature

385907D412841E3BA18F9942C5F5E63F0A01861E8F2337E8EAABEC927AFF4149F66A31687C2C53D17B2CA562AD56373BD5AD292EA1D386D10BA3767B10992F0D

Origin signature

304402207A3E32842B11319ACD9B24190DAB2A05E2908E0321857D6E98ACFCEE0C3BC05D022035AEF95958F2C5BBA94CC7000AC118BE92E7F9E82456402FBBBFB21B51B99CD6

Proof of work

0102046C40DA35A5E56A9CE2DBF0098DB8DABF2B7F5E137C7758731F5ABAAEDC16CD890DD9D4D623206B863C8F60FBED5A54DEC7DC5EF2A67BE2F41DD3E3854D4B0331

Proof of integrity

00EE25471DCBC760B9AA72A500A181ED2F96D122673C0F21AAB5225CCC9BFA639A

Coordinator signature

5151EA1EDDC3ED4461CEC000BBC649FA270DA1C921D99473A1DAA34068DB59ED9EF954E02D448B2C85A4D36164496A82974CD5CAAE1938EA3CC0C8688684BF07

Validator #1 public key

000134CE600B5903D5A9EAC69B4E0944FDCCED2CC5A84BC2D6780991744A7BA933D3

Validator #1 signature

0BA7FF6727240AFEAB4AFA29506A0C55EA22B5574778C37264856E620CB0398CCCCA829C2C07BDA1C14F5732DDDD519B4443A20A32D3E2CE78439FCA0753C008

Validator #2 public key

00018106B590A190EC5E85CF8FB99F7967CB4D24FFB1FD5A903BF101E9D668C2ABB1

Validator #2 signature

F996254E3CBAD2A475C55CB781366CCB9DE30E3BD6E14B4DCCF3F2899213EA8D5D59F652BC9422EFF9444B02FC4777E252E6A55E80C547B82AF33CE264105309